Nemo Campaign Shows that Technology is all Around Us
Jul. 08, 2024
From your phone to your clothes, technology is all around you. It feels such a natural part of our lives that we almost don't see it anymore. But where would we be without technology? NEMO Science Museum's new campaign by KesselsKramer shows how technology is all around us, if you just look closely.
Technium
Technium, the completely renovated second floor in NEMO, is about the man-made world. The latest games, our clothes, bicycles, trains or streetcars that take us from A to B; everything around us that is made by humans is technology. Visitors unravel the technology around them and experience how we design, make and use technology to change the world around us. NEMO wants to show that technology is everywhere and that we cannot live without it. But especially that it is up to people how they use technology, for example for a healthier and more sustainable world.
Campaign
The campaign shows three people in different everyday situations. All the technology around the person, from a game controller to a scooter, is manually painted the same color so that they blend into the background. Because, it is precisely by visually removing the technology that you suddenly see it.



Creative director Maartje Slijpen of KesselsKramer said:
"When there's a power cut, when your phone stops working or when the washing machine breaks down, it's instantly clear: we depend on technology, every moment, every day. This is exactly what the new NEMO campaign demonstrates. It highlights how much we are surrounded by technology by simply removing it in a visually engaging way."
The Technium exhibition is now on display at NEMO Science Museum.
